2011-01-13 52 views
0

我的問題是,我有一個ScrollView和回來我有其他視圖與TableView。 我攔截了ScrollView中的觸摸併發送了touchBegan,touchMoved,touchEnded和touchCancel問題發送touchEvent到backView進行滾動在tableView

[tableView touchesXXXXXX:motion withEvent:event]; (XXXX是開始,移動,...)

這些工作用於檢測觸摸,我可以在後臺tableView中選擇行,但我的問題是無法在後臺tableView中進行滾動。我如何發送觸摸事件在tableView上滾動?因爲將touchMoved事件發送到tableView不會進行滾動。

感謝您的幫助!

回答

0

重要:您不應該在UIS​​crollView對象中嵌入UIWebView或UITableView對象。如果這樣做,可能會導致意外的行爲,因爲兩個對象的觸摸事件可能混淆並被錯誤地處理。

從UIScrollView的docs